Purpose of Position
This position is responsible for supporting KAC departments by cleaning and preparing parts for sequential processing.
Description of Job Duties
- Clean & prep parts and weapons for KAC department needs; before and after test including disassembly and reassembly.
- Must be proficient with hand tools.
- Mechanical/assembly experience preferred.
- Must have thorough knowledge of safety and correct procedures for performing tasks to prevent personal injury or damage to product and/or equipment.
- Has a strong personal standard when it comes to safety, quality, and productivity.
- Self-motivated.
- Adhere to all departmental ISO procedures and policies.
- Follow firearm safety procedures and maintain security of weapons.
- Monitor min./max. levels for all consumable/cleaning items and report needs to supervisor.
- Cleans work areas and cleaning equipment at end of shift daily.
- Ensures product quality using visual inspection techniques during cleaning process.
- Moves product to and from designated areas as required.
- Follow Safety and Haz Mat procedures and report all injuries to supervisor.
- Performs additional duties as assigned by management.
- Maintain the confidentiality of Knight Enterprises Management, LLC designs, data procedures and processes.
